Cryptocurrency Security Incidents Report: November 2025
Cryptocurrency Security Incidents Report: November 2025
Regulation & Policy

Cryptocurrency Security Incidents Report: November 2025

Bpay NewsBy Bpay News3 months agoUpdated:March 1, 202610 Mins Read
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

In the fast-paced world of cryptocurrency, security incidents have become alarmingly prevalent, leading to staggering losses that reached approximately $127 million in November 2025 alone. According to the latest blockchain security report released by CertiK, total losses from security breaches, scams, and vulnerabilities topped $172.4 million for the month. The report highlights the severity of these incidents, with DeFi project vulnerabilities accounting for a significant portion of these losses. Notably, the Balancer incident alone was responsible for a staggering $113 million, while other sectors like wallet leaks contributed an additional $33.05 million to the devastation. Understanding the Financial Impact of Cryptocurrency Security Incidents

The recent surge in cryptocurrency security incidents has raised alarms across the blockchain community. In November 2025 alone, the total financial losses from these incidents reached a staggering $172.4 million. However, after accounting for recoveries amounting to approximately $45 million, the net loss stands at about $127 million. This substantial figure underscores the important need for enhanced security measures within the crypto space, especially as hackers continually develop more sophisticated methods to exploit vulnerabilities.

Losses from attacks have predominantly affected decentralized finance (DeFi) projects, highlighting vulnerabilities inherent within these platforms and their protocols. The largest single incident involved Balancer, where $113 million was lost due to a severe security breach. Such staggering figures not only reflect the immediate impact on affected platforms but also pose wider implications for user confidence in cryptocurrencies.

Key Points Details
Total Losses $172.4 million reported losses in November 2025.
Total Recovered Approximately $45 million was recovered.
Net Loss Net loss after recoveries is about $127 million.
Largest Incident Balancer attack resulted in losses of $113 million.
Other Major Incidents Upbit: $29.87 million; Bex: $12.4 million.
Types of Incidents Code vulnerabilities accounted for $130 million in losses.
Sector Impacted DeFi projects suffered the largest losses, totaling $134.9 million.
